E1 PRI C1760V - unable to config pri-group timeslots 1-8,16

ccpagel
Level 1
Level 1

I'm trying to set-up a C1760 voice gateway with a VWIC-1MFT-E1 connecting to an ISDN30 PRI (E1)pri-group timeslots 1-8,16 on the controller E1 I get the following message:

%Controller tdm clock does not have data capability

Any idea's why I can't do this???

Thanks,

Chris

The issues was resolved by placing the VWIC-1MFT in slot 0 of the 1760 (rather than a voice slot).

The router did have DSP's, but would only allow data configurations in the E1 when install in a voice VWIC slot.

Actually, all 1760's four slots are voice slots.

But, only slot 0 and 1 are also supporting data.

So, a VWIC that is to be used for data, must be placed in these, as you have found yourself.
